About Me
Dr. Eric B. Kinsley
Hi, I'm Eric — a performer, published writer, recording artist, and educator with a deep love for the keyboard in all its forms.
I hold a Doctorate of Musical Arts in Harpsichord Performance from the Manhattan School of Music, where I studied under the distinguished harpsichordist Kenneth Cooper. As a published author, my books include Johann Samuel Schröter and the Dawn of the Piano Concerto: The Missing Link Between London and Vienna (Edwin Mellen Press) and Franz Joseph Haydn's Divertimento with Variations for Harpsichord Four Hands from the Edwin Mellen Press series Studies in the History and Interpretation of Music. As a recording artist, I appear on the Centaur Records label performing Bach's concertos for multiple harpsichords with the Con Gioia Early Music Ensemble, and my new album Contemporary Harpsichord Literature — featuring works by Miguel del Águila, Barry Schrader, Alan Hovhaness, Igor Stravinsky, and my own compositions — releases this May.
Over the course of my career I've performed at the Getty Center, the Huntington Library, and the Dorothy Chandler Pavilion; premiered works by John Cage, Milton Babbitt, Morton Feldman, and Steve Reich; and appeared on Public Radio and television. I've been a Senior Lecturer at California Lutheran University for over fifteen years, teaching applied lessons, keyboard harmony, and music history.
For advanced students, I offer more than technical guidance. I bring musicological depth, a performer's instinct, and a genuine belief that the best teachers are always still learning themselves. Whether we're working through a Beethoven sonata, a Bach prelude and fugue, or a 20th-century masterwork, I want you to understand not just how to play it, but why it matters.
